International Students’ Day Quotes 2024: Best Quotes, Wishes & Images – November 17 is International Students Day. On this day, we honour the courage of the many Prague students who bravely fought for their country’s honour and the right to higher education. Nazi authorities detained nine demonstrators in 1939, executed them without a trial, and interned more than 1,200 students. Many people died. International Student Day honours their selflessness. The History of World Student Day

Let’s first look at the events that led up to International Students’ Day to have some understanding of it. When Adolf Hitler assumed power in 1933, the Third Reich aggressively asserted its claims over areas outside of German territory. In 1938, the Nazis annexed Hitler’s native Austria for the first time. They then made Czechoslovakia cede some of its regions. Germany’s occupation of the Czech provinces led to the division of Slovakia into a satellite state.

Charles University in Prague’s Medical Faculty students protested in 1939 to mark the creation of the independent Czechoslovak Republic. The Nazis brutally dispersed the crowd, killing student Jan Opletal as a result. At his funeral procession, which drew tens of thousands of students, an anti-Nazi protest was held. In response, the Nazis closed down all educational institutions in the Czech Republic.

They detained more than 1,200 kids and sent them to internment camps in a terrible act of savage force. The worst, though, was yet to come. The Nazis arrested nine demonstrators on November 17 and executed them without a trial.

According to historians, the Third Reich permitted the funeral march because they foresaw a potentially violent consequence. It would give the administration the justification it needed to shut down all Czech colleges, giving a devastating blow to intellectual and student activists’ attempts to rise in resistance.

How To Celebrate International Students’ Day?

International Students’ Day serves as a reminder of diversity’s strength as well as the influence of youth. Encourage your university to host events that honour diversity. Bring diverse groups together for a stimulating day of global art, music, film, and conversation.

Send out the word among your contacts. Share materials and knowledge on social media. The more your audience, the better.

Introduce yourself to a new or an exchange student in the class. Maybe even have dinner with them at your house. Nothing breaks prejudices and preconceived assumptions like a genuine relationship.
